package batch
import (
"context"
"encoding/json"
"fmt"
"reflect"
es "github.com/core-go/elasticsearch"
"github.com/elastic/go-elasticsearch/v8"
)
type StreamWriter[T any] struct {
client *elasticsearch.Client
index string
idx int
Map func(T)
isPointer bool
FieldMap []es.FieldMap
batch []Model
batchSize int
}
func NewStreamWriter[T any](client *elasticsearch.Client, index string, batchSize int, opts ...func(T)) *StreamWriter[T] {
return NewStreamWriterWithIdName[T](client, index, batchSize, "", opts...)
}
func NewStreamWriterWithIdName[T any](client *elasticsearch.Client, index string, batchSize int, idFieldName string, opts ...func(T)) *StreamWriter[T] {
var t T
modelType := reflect.TypeOf(t)
isPointer := false
if modelType.Kind() == reflect.Ptr {
modelType = modelType.Elem()
isPointer = true
}
var idx int
if len(idFieldName) == 0 {
idx, _, _ = es.FindIdField(modelType)
if idx < 0 {
panic("Require Id field of " + modelType.Name() + " struct define _id bson tag.")
}
} else {
idx, _ = es.FindFieldByName(modelType, idFieldName)
if idx < 0 {
panic(fmt.Sprintf("%s struct requires id field which id name is '%s'", modelType.Name(), idFieldName))
}
}
idField := modelType.Field(idx)
if idField.Type.String() != "string" {
panic(fmt.Sprintf("%s type of %s struct must be string", modelType.Field(idx).Name, modelType.Name()))
}
var mp func(T)
if len(opts) >= 1 {
mp = opts[0]
}
return &StreamWriter[T]{client: client, index: index, idx: idx, FieldMap: es.BuildMap(modelType), batch: make([]Model, 0), batchSize: batchSize, Map: mp, isPointer: isPointer}
}
func (w *StreamWriter[T]) Write(ctx context.Context, obj T) error {
if w.Map != nil {
w.Map(obj)
}
vo := reflect.ValueOf(obj)
if w.isPointer {
vo = reflect.Indirect(vo)
}
id := vo.Field(w.idx).Interface().(string)
body := es.BuildBody(obj, w.FieldMap)
model := Model{Id: id, Body: body}
data, err := json.Marshal(model.Body)
if err != nil {
return err
}
model.Data = string(data)
w.batch = append(w.batch, model)
if len(w.batch) >= w.batchSize {
return w.Flush(ctx)
}
return nil
}
func (w *StreamWriter[T]) Flush(ctx context.Context) error {
_, err := SaveBatch(ctx, w.client, w.index, w.batch)
w.batch = make([]Model, 0)
return err
}
